Surgut GRES-2 power station (Сургутская ГРЭС-2) is an operating power station of at least 5702-megawatts (MW) in Surgut, Khanty-Mansi Autonomous Okrug, Russia. It is also known as Surgutskaya GRES-2, Surgut GRES-2.

Background

Surgut GRES-2 provides electricity to the Western Siberia and Ural regions, serving as the largest electricity producer in Russia. It utilizes natural gas and associated petroleum gas as its primary fuel sources.[20]

Combined cycle units of the Surgutskaya GRES use 9FA turbines manufactured by General Electric. In June 2023, General Electric ceased its maintenance services for gas turbines in Russia following the imposition of expanded U.S. sanctions. The company also restricted access to the turbine monitoring system and may potentially halt the supply of original components, including turbine blades, in the future. The cessation of services, encompassing repairs, inspections, and part replacements, poses a significant challenge, particularly for the most potent F-class and H-class turbines.[21]

Modernization

In August 2024, the installed capacity of Unit CC1 increased by 15 MW and reached 412 MW as a result of the modernization.[22][23] Based on the "Scheme and Program for the Development of Electric Power System of Russia for 2025–2030", published by the Ministry of Energy in November 2024, units 4 and 6 will be upgraded in 2025, and units 2 and 3 in 2026 and 2027, accordingly. As a result of the upgrade, the installed capacity of each unit will increase by by 20 MW reaching 830 MW.[24]

The modernization of Unit 6 began in August 2024. As a result of the modernization, a new generator will be installed, along with the replacement of high- and medium-pressure cylinders and the upgrade of various electrical components. This includes the auxiliary generator, excitation system, generator voltage bus ducts, unit-wide relay protection, and emergency automation systems.[25] The unit upgrade will be completed in the first half of 2025.[26][27] According to the media, Unipro was planning to launch the upgraded unit in September 2024, but had to delay the commissioning until March 2025.[28]

In May 2025, Surgut GRES-2 will begin the modernization of Unit 4, with the upgraded equipment expected to be commissioned by the end of the year. Modernization of Unit 5 was approved in December 2024. The project aims to increase the capacity of Unit 5 from 810 MW to 830 MW through a comprehensive replacement of the steam turbine and generator. Upon completion of all upgrades, Surgut GRES-2 will receive updated steam-power and electrical equipment, increasing its installed capacity to 5,802 MW (+120 MW).[26][27][29]

Ownership

In April 2023, Russian President Vladimir Putin signed a decree on the temporary management of assets of companies associated with foreign countries in the event of blocking of Russian assets in those countries. According to the decree, 83.73% of shares of PJSC Unipro, owned by German holding Uniper SE, have temporarily come under the management of Rosimushchestvo.[30]
